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
043854 98229 58514741029
9963 64 0783720901
9963 64 0783720901
3309785 001 682126 8222450032
All about undefined
Interested in learning more?
9963 64 0783720901
3309785 001 682126 8222450032
See more
7202 22 98
6322407645 7142 9297
See more
07682494 90401 636693
671 611 88199
See more